First things first: Covered California is basically California's fancy way of saying "health insurance marketplace." It's where you can compare plans, see if you qualify for financial help, and enroll in coverage. What Do I Need?
To embark on this healthcare adventure, you'll need a few things:
- Your income: This will determine if you qualify for financial help.
- Household information: Who lives with you? How many kids are draining your bank account?
- Social Security numbers: For everyone in your household.
- Immigration status: Just to be clear, we're talking legal status here.

Tips and Tricks
- Open Enrollment: This is the annual period when you can sign up for or change your health plan. It's like Black Friday, but for healthcare.
- Financial Help: Don't be afraid to see if you qualify for subsidies. You might be surprised!
- Compare Plans: Don't just pick the cheapest option. Consider what kind of coverage you actually need.
- Read the Fine Print: We know, it's boring, but it could save you a headache later.
